This analysis evaluates the SPDR S&P Semiconductor ETF (XSD), an equal-weight semiconductor sector fund that has delivered a 1,138% total return over the past 10 years, outperforming broad market benchmarks but trailing cap-weighted peer ETFs including SOXX during the recent AI mega-cap-led semicond
